Black Box Campaign blocked by Police

Black BoxOn August 04, 2006 at around 9 am, pickup truck carrying black box were stopped by approximately 50 police and military police near the headquarter of CCHR in Tuol Kok district in Phnom Penh, which mad black box campaign unsuccessful. This campaign is aimed at soliciting comments from common people on corruption. The municipal officials said that the event will be able to affect the traffic congestion and social order.

The Black Box Initiative (BBI) is an anti-corruption campaign created by the Cambodian Center for Human Rights (CCHR). CCHR starts this campaign because corruption is a violation of people’s integrity and trust as it consistently undermines the rule of law that is in place to protect human rights.

On the other hand, there are the same campaigns in some provinces happening without being curbed by local authorities, except Battambang province.

Phnom Penh municipality governor was quoted by the Cambodia Daily as saying that “We have allowed 99% of Kem Sokha’s activities but I begged him to stop this one because it will affect public order in the city”.

While the Cambodian Human Right Action Committee released its statement, it said that “such action restricts the freedom of expression guaranteed by Constitution of the Kingdom of Cambodia and is contrary to international convention.”
